I have never successfully gotten media keys to work for Amarok (by setting them up in the system -> preferences -> keyboard shortcuts or by going directly through Amarok with their shortcut menu). I just purchased a new computer (Dell inspiron 1737) and the media button opens Amarok but play/pause/next/back/stop buttons do nothing, regardless of if Amarok is focused or if it is running in the back. The media keys work fine with Rhythmbox.

I have similar problem with Amarok. I have working multimedia keys when amarok is focused. But i don't really understand, why do i have to run shortcut configuration and for each key, press media key, and assign it to action. You see, there is Media play, it suggests it is used to run play. There is Media next, and surprise, most users would use to for next track. So, i wish that keys would be there predefined. Amarok allows more than one shortcut for one operation, that is good. So please, predefine known media keys related to amarok for basic functions. I understand there might be slight problem with play/pause or play recognition, but let it be user configurable. Please, use some smart defaults for those having multimedia keyboards with keys on them.

I would like to see system like gnome has, where media keys are handled by metacity and multimedia players can "share" global keys. I only ask, when amarok has focus, let it handle media keys by default how users might expect, if not global media keys are handled instead.
